Tesla halves the cost of its autonomous driving tech in a bid to boost uptake

E&T

Tesla has slashed the price of its self-driving technology to just $99 per month, down from $199, but the tech still requires a fully attentive driver behind the wheel.

Manufacturing sales up 0.7 percent in February at $71.6B, according to Statistics Canada

Automation Mag

Statistics Canada says manufacturing sales rose 0.7 percent to $71.6 billion in February, helped by higher sales of petroleum and coal. The agency says manufacturing sales were up in 13 of the 21 subsectors it tracks as petroleum and coal sales rose 4.3 percent to $8.7 billion, helped by higher prices and to a lesser extent, volumes. Sales of electrical equipment, appliance and component products rose 12.6 percent to a record $1.5 billion in February.
